Transaction 159d3ebbe5ff9fd81d0ba512de82a7c604ca70e1eca00215bbab9999397f90d4

2 Input
2 Outputs
  • 159d3ebbe5ff9fd81d0ba512de82a7c604ca70e1eca00215bbab9999397f90d4:0
  • value  24865416
    address  18iZd3xxaVWgzzLBkuyTEamH5HdqK2WcCC
  • 159d3ebbe5ff9fd81d0ba512de82a7c604ca70e1eca00215bbab9999397f90d4:1
  • value  6069887
    address  1Hfz64Yt5u7RsW98Ve1AhxCeuLhCmCdbms